Global Tour Guide Headsets Market Analysis: Enabling Clear Communication for Enhanced Visitor Experiences In the bustling environment of a popular museum, the echoing halls of a historic site, or the noisy floor of a factory tour, effective communication between a guide and their audience is a significant challenge. Visitors strain to hear over ambient noise, guides raise their voices until they are hoarse, and the richness of the commentary is lost. This fundamental problem has driven the widespread adoption of tour guide headsets, specialized wireless audio systems that deliver the guide's voice directly and clearly to each participant's ear. For tour operators, museum curators, conference organizers, and educators, these systems are no longer a luxury but an essential tool for delivering a high-quality, inclusive, and professional experience. They empower guides to speak naturally, allow visitors to hear every detail regardless of their position, and create a more intimate and engaging connection between the speaker and the audience. It typically comprises a transmitter, worn by the guide and connected to a microphone, and multiple receivers, worn by the tourists and connected to headphones or earpieces. The guide's voice is transmitted wirelessly to all receivers simultaneously, ensuring that every member of the group receives the same clear audio feed, regardless of ambient noise or their distance from the guide. The upstream supply chain for these devices draws on the global consumer electronics and audio component industries. Key components and their approximate cost contributions include: Core Electronic Components (35–50% of total cost): This is the most critical and expensive part of the system. It includes the main control chips and the wireless transmission modules (RF or Bluetooth), which account for 15–25% of costs. Digital Signal Processing (DSP) chips for audio enhancement and noise reduction add further value. Rechargeable lithium-ion batteries contribute another 5–8%. Audio Hardware (10–18% of total cost): The quality of the listening experience depends heavily on the audio transducers. This includes the microphone used by the guide and the speakers or earpieces in the headsets. High-quality components are essential for clear voice reproduction and comfort during extended wear. Structural Parts (8–15% of total cost): The plastic and metal housings, headbands, and other structural components must be durable, lightweight, and ergonomically designed for comfort during long tours. Manufacturing, Assembly, and Testing (12–20% of total cost): The midstream involves OEM/ODM manufacturers who assemble the transmitters, receivers, and charging stations. Calibration and rigorous testing are essential to ensure audio quality, wireless stability, and battery performance. Additional Costs: Logistics, packaging, quality assurance (5–10%), and R&D, overhead, and brand licensing (3–7%) complete the cost structure. In 2025, global production of tour guide headsets reached approximately 847,000 units, with an average global market price of around USD 320 per unit (typically representing a multi-unit system). Market Segmentation: Form Factors and Application Diversity The market is segmented by headset style and by end-use application, reflecting the diverse environments in which these systems are deployed. In-ear Headsets: These are compact and discreet, fitting directly into the ear canal. They are popular for individual use in museums, art galleries, and quieter tour settings where minimal visual intrusion is desired. They can be coupled with a receiver worn on a lanyard or clipped to clothing. Comfort and hygiene (with replaceable ear tips) are key considerations. Over-ear Headsets: These feature larger ear cups that surround the ear, providing superior sound isolation and comfort for extended use. They are often preferred in noisier environments like factory tours, outdoor scenic spots with wind or traffic noise, or conference venues where background noise is significant. They can also be more robust and durable for repeated rental use. Scenic Spots and Museums: This is the largest and most traditional application segment. Tour operators at historical sites, national parks, and popular attractions use headsets to manage large crowds and ensure all visitors can hear the guide's commentary on the location's natural and cultural significance. Museums use them for self-guided audio tours or for guided group tours, providing in-depth explanations of exhibits without disturbing other visitors. Factory Tours: This is a growing and demanding application. Industrial environments, such as manufacturing plants, breweries, and workshops, are inherently noisy. Wireless tour audio systems allow visitors to hear the guide's explanations safely and clearly, even while standing near operating machinery. This is essential for both the visitor experience and for communicating safety instructions. A recent example from Q4 2025 involved a major European automotive manufacturer upgrading its factory tour experience with a new digital tour guide system. The system allows visitors to select different language channels and provides clear audio even on the noisy assembly line, significantly improving visitor satisfaction scores. Conferences and Educational Tours: In corporate settings, tour guide headsets are used for simultaneous interpretation, enabling multilingual conferences. They also support group communication during large site visits or technical tours. In education, they enhance the learning experience for school groups on field trips, allowing students to focus on the teacher's instructions even in busy public spaces. Technological Advancements: The shift from analog radio frequency systems to digital 2.4 GHz and Bluetooth technologies has brought improvements in audio clarity, reliability, and interference resistance. Modern systems are also more compact, lighter, and have longer battery life. The potential for integration with mobile apps (for self-guided tours) and for collecting anonymized data on visitor flow and time spent at specific exhibits are emerging trends that could add significant value for site operators seeking to optimize layouts and content. Competitive Landscape and Future Outlook The competitive landscape includes a mix of specialized audio technology providers (Williams AV, Listen Technologies, Televic) and a range of regional and international brands (Retekess, AXIWI, CHIAYO). Competition centers on audio quality, wireless reliability, system durability (especially for rental fleets), ease of use for both guides and visitors, and the sophistication of features like multilingual support and charging/storage solutions.
